Swedish athlete Mondo Duplantis continues to dominate the pole vault scene after setting a brand new world document of 6.31 metres on the Mondo Classic indoor assembly in Uppsala on Thursday.
The Olympic and world champion surpassed his earlier mark by one centimeter. Duplantis opened the competitors at 5.65m, easily progressed by means of 5.90m and 6.08m, and cleared the historic top with flawless execution.
Flawless Performance and Record-Breaking Consistency
Unlike most observe and area disciplines, pole vault has a single world document for indoor and outside performances, amplifying the importance of Duplantis’ achievement.
Since setting his first world document in 2020, he has now damaged the mark 15 instances, in response to Reuters. His consistency in breaking information was unbelievable since no athlete has ever completed that earlier than.

International Competitors Push the Field
Norway’s Sondre Guttormsen claimed second place by clearing 6.00m, marking his second profitable six-metre vault this season. American vaulters Zachery Bradford and Sam Kendricks, together with Australia’s Kurtis Marschall, all cleared 5.90m, highlighting the rising competitiveness on the worldwide stage.
